If you are amongst the crowd of people looking for a good TV aerial installer then there are several things that you should be familiar with as a potential consumer to ensure that you make a wise choice. It is very important to you, your family and your business that you choose a TV aerial installer who can provide a quick and efficient installation for your residence or workplace. It is important to never lose sight of the fact that a TV aerial installer is just like any other contractor or repair-man, there are some who do an excellent job while looking out for the consumer's best interest while others are only concerned about their own bottom line. Therefore there are several things that stand out as being important to recognize and realize prior to you picking a TV aerial installer for your job.

A good-quality TV aerial installer will always take the opportunity to speak with their clientele prior to beginning an installation. Because there are many different factors that can go into a installation it's important that the installer as well as the user have a working understanding of the system to be installed. An individual should be leery of any TV aerial installer who isn't willing to take the time to adequately answer any and all questions that they have with regards to the repair or installation of a TV aerial unit. Owners or individuals seeking a TV aerial installer should also be wary of any time in installer seems overly eager or tries to push you into a "hard sell". These are all signs of a company that does not have your best interests in mind.

Quality companies will more than often use highly trained technicians as their field TV aerial installer. These technicians should be familiar with the systems they're installing as well as accustomed to doing high-quality residential and commercial applications. There many companies who only hire TV aerial installers who have previous work experience therefore insuring themselves qualified individuals who will appropriately represent the companies' name.

So rather than pick through the phonebook or trying to Google a TV aerial installer in your area a great way to locate a solid TV aerial installer is to simply search the Confederation of Aerial Industries. This association is dedicated to the oversight and appropriate training of aerial installers.

In your search to find a TV aerial installer you can either Google or someone in your area, take a look through a phone book or visit the Confederation of Aerial Industries. The Confederation of Aerial Industries is an association dedicated to the training and maintenance of quality within the aerial industry. If you take time to visit their website you'll find a searchable directory that will give you the contact information needed for a TV aerial installer who fits your needs. Digital Television For Beginners

By Armadeus Cornelius

It is now possible to have access to more television channels than ever before due to digital television. There are also more options of how you receive the channels with programmes delivered by aerial, satellite dish, cable and phone line with broadband. Some channels are free of monthly charges and contracts and others are only available if you are prepared to commit to a monthly subscription. Many providers are also offering On Demand services where you can watch the programme or movie when ever you like sometimes at no additional cost and sometimes on a Pay Per View basis. High Definition channels are also available with and without monthly subscription.

There are free channels available from the BBCs and ITVs Freesat, Skys Freesat, Freeview, and Virgin Medias cable service if you rent a phone line. Monthly subscription services are available from Sky Digital, Virgin Media, BT Vision and Tiscali TV.

Freeview

Freeview digital television broadcasts are replacing the normal analogue terrestrial television broadcasts received by an aerial throughout the UK. To receive Freeview you will first of all need to be in an area where it is available and then you will have to have a suitable aerial and either a Freeview set top box or a television with freeView built in. Apart from having to pay the UK television licence Freeview is free of any other charges and offers 48 channels of television and 24 channels of radio.

The old analogue broadcasts are currently being switch off region by region around the UK and being replaced by Digital broadcasts. This process is known as the Digital Switch Over and is expected to be completed throughout the UK by 2012. If you are still watching the old analogue channels when your region switches over you will have buy a Freeview set top box or replace your TV as a minimum. This will apply to every TV, DVD recorder and Video recorder that doesnt have a digital tuner. Alternatively you may decide to receive your digital TV via another method.

The Digital Switch Over might not affect you if you are currently receiving all of your television programmes via Freesat, BT Vision, or Tiscali in which case you wont need to do anything.

Top Up TV

It is possible to add additional subscription channels to the free channels that are available on Freeview with Top Up TV via your aerial. It doesnt require any additional equipment other than the card that slots in to the card slot on your existing PVR set top box. It costs just 9.99 per month without any contract tie in. There is a Movie channel, a sports channel and an on demand channel of programmes that are automatically downloaded to your set top PVR for you to watch at your convenience.

Cable TV by Virgin Media

To receive Virgin Medias Digital TV channels via cable you must first live in an area that can offer this option. You will also have to be willing to at least switch your phone line to Virgin Media to receive a basic 45 channels for free. If you are willing to pay 19.50 per month then over 165 channels are available and there are other cheaper options with less channels. Every television that is connected to cable will have to have a compatible set top box to receive the programmes. So if you have multiple televisions in your house then you will need one for each television at an additional discounted monthly cost.

Virgin media also offer an on demand service where you can access a huge library of programmes and movies some are provided free and some are available on a pay per view basis. Some of the on demand content is in HD.

Sky Digital TV

As with the cable TV option if you choose Sky Digital you will have to choose which programmes you want to pay for each month. Sky Digital Television broadcasts can be received by most homes in the UK and requires the installation of a suitably positioned satellite Dish.

If you live in an apartment block or high rise flats then you might not be allowed to have a dish installed. Also some buildings have planning restrictions that dont permit the installation of satellite dishes. Also you may not be able to have satellite TV if there are any physical obstruction such as a building or Trees that prevents the required line of sight.

Every television that you want to connect to Sky Digital will require a suitable set top box connected to a satellite dish. It is possible to connect up to four set top boxes to one satellite dish with a suitable LNB attached however you may still need an additional dish. There will be an additional cost for the supply and installation of each additional set top box and there will be an additional monthly subscription cost for each set top box required. So this could work out to be quite costly.

There is usually a charge for providing and installing the satellite dish and the set top box. Sky packages start from 16.50 per month with a free set top box and 60 for the dish and installation offering over 200 channels. If you opt for all the channels available from Sky you will receive over 630 channels of TV and Radio channels at a cost of 46 per month with an installation charge of 60 for a standard box and 30 for Sky Plus set top box. Sky also offers the widest selection of HD channels at an additional cost of 9.75 per month.

Sky Digital also has an On Demand service that is available via the set top box and the internet. Sky Anytime is free of charge and offers a selection of films, documentaries, entertainment channels etc. Sky Box Office offers the latest films for a small charge on demand using the Sky Digital set top box. It is also possible access hundreds of films via your PC that you will have to download to your PC and then you can watch them on your PC or on your television. To watch them on your TV you will either need to copy them to a DVD Disc for playing on your DVD player that is attached to your TV or a you will need a Media Centre so that you can stream the data directly to your PC.

Freesat Television

Freesat television broadcasts are available in two forms one provided by Sky and the other from a joint venture of the BBC and ITV. Both options require a satellite dish and set top box. The BBC and ITV version can also be received by a television with an integrated Freesat tuner. The installation of the satellite dish is subject to the same possible problems as detailed in the Sky Digital TV paragraph above. There aren't any monthly subscription charges but you have to pay for the Set Top Box, Dish and installation. If you already have a Sky satellite dish with unused connections then you wont need to pay for a dish and installation.

The Freesat option from the BBC and ITV also offers a small amount of free high definition television broadcasts if the HD set top box is purchased.

Freesat set top boxes for the BBC and ITV version are available from 49 and 129 with a Satellite Dish and installation. The standard set top boxes have a standard definition picture and provide over 140 television channels that are free of monthly subscription. The Freesat HD set top boxes on their own start from 129 and about 229 if bought with a dish that is installed. If a Freesat compatible TV is purchased then you will still need the satellite dish but not the set top box.

There are in excess of 240 standard definition television channels on Freesat from Sky, Sky Freesat is obtainable for an initial payment of 75 and then there arent any further payments required. High definition television channels are not available on Skys Freesat.

BT Vision TV

BT Vision is provided using a broadband connection and a BT Home Hub router which is then wirelessly connected to a wireless receiver which is connected to your television. The BT vision television service offers Freeview and an on demand service of entertainment and movies. If you already use BTs broadband then the Home Hub Router is supplied without any cost.

It is possible to either pay for every programme that you view or you can pay a monthly amount for a bundle of programmes each month. If your broadband provider isnt BT then the you will have to pay 29.36 for the set top box and 29.36 for it to be installed. The basic package doesnt have any charges each month you just pay for what you view. BT Vision also offer several different bundles that include 45 channels of Freeview channels, Kids Programmes, Music, Sports and a limited number of Films from a monthly charge of 13.70 to 19.57.

Tiscali TV

Tiscali TV offers a mixture of digital television channels and on demand entertainment, movies and music that are received via an aerial and or phone line. Tiscali TV isn't available in all areas of the country so check with Tiscali for details. There are over 70 channels of digital television and radio channels available and over 1000 on demand movies. Packages start from 19.99 and include 8Mb broadband and phone line rental.

Fetch Television

Fetch television is another non subscription service that provides 48 channels of Freeview and access to over a 1000 standard definition and high definition on demand programmes and films that can be downloaded when you choose and streamed to your television. You will need a Fetch television PVR which is a Freeview box and high definition media centre, a computer and broadband. The media centre allows you to access films that you have downloaded to your PC and play them on your television. Fetch television set top boxes start from just under 130.

IP Television and Television On Demand

There are many programmes and movies that can be downloaded via broadband to your PC and then you can copy them to a DVD disc or it can be wirelessly streamed to a media centre that is connected to your television. There are high definition programmes and films that can down loaded via the internet. Television broadcasters such as the BBC, Sky, ITV and many other UK and Worldwide television companies now have content that is available to be downloaded when you choose. Some of this content is free of charge and some chargeable.

Conclusion

The options are almost endless with so many choices. Some of these choices may not be an option but nonetheless the choice is greater than ever before with delivery by Cable, Satellite Dish, Phone Line, Broadband, and Aerial. Whether you are prepared to pay a monthly charge may narrow the options but if you are then you also have to decide if you are prepared to pay extra for HD television broadcasts. IP television offers an interesting possibility but is restricted by our creaking copper cables ability to deliver the content fast enough and reliably enough.
